Summary, etc. Samson, Charlene M. Pollinators of Three Species of Coffee. Undergraduate Thesis. Bachelor<br/>of Science in Agriculture major in Crop Protection-Entomology. Cavite State University, Indang,<br/>Cavite. April, 2003. Adviser: Dr. Evelyn O. Singson.<br/>The study was conducted at the Crop Protection Laboratory, Department of Crop Sciences,<br/>CAFENR and at the Coffee Plantation of Cavite State University (CvSU) from April to October<br/>2002. It aimed to determine the most abundant pollinators of the three coffee species: Coffea<br/>robusta, Coffea excelsa, and Coffea Liberica, to determine the foraging activity of the pollinators<br/>of each coffee species, and to relate the floral characteristics of the three coffee species with<br/>the morphological features of their most abundant pollinators.<br/>The major pollinators of the three coffee species were: Apis cerana, Apis dorsata, Apis<br/>mellifera, Bombus sp. and Trigoma sp. Apis cerana was the most abundant pollinator of Coffea<br/>excelsa and Coffea Liberica followed by Apis mellifera, Apis dorsata, and Bombus sp. On the<br/>other hand, Trigona sp. was the most abundant pollinator of Coffea robusta followed by Apis<br/>cerana, Apis mellifera, and Bombus sp.<br/>Apis cerana were active in the morning with peak from 0530h to 0630h in both Coffea excelsa,<br/>and Coffea Liberica, and from 0730h to 0930h in Coffea robusta. Bombus sp was the first to<br/>pollinate the three species of coffee immediately after anthesis. This was also observed with<br/>Apis dorsata, which prefer Coffea Liberica and Coffea excelsa but not Coffea robusta.<br/>The floral traits of Coffea Liberica such as wide floral diameter, and shallow and corolla with<br/>long pistil are adaptive for pollinating activities of Apis cerana which possesses shorter<br/>proboscis and smaller body size. The medium diameter and depth of corolla, longer stamen,<br/>and fewer number of stamen and petals of Coffea excelsa is also preffered by Apis cerana. The<br/>narrow diameter and depth of corolla, short stamen and greater number of stamen and petals of<br/>Coffea robusta are suitable for the short proboscis, small size and sparse pubescence of<br/>Trigona sp.
